Transaction 93b796f7188c2117e292e3c69511b62b3ebab00b53ff382214658b94f868e694
2 Input
2 Outputs
- 93b796f7188c2117e292e3c69511b62b3ebab00b53ff382214658b94f868e694:0
- 93b796f7188c2117e292e3c69511b62b3ebab00b53ff382214658b94f868e694:1
value 66000000
address 34tuxWYo79x9e7LmAyNBhFDpRuhdtN4CoG
value 12467
address 1M3nbWGQJAtuBGwoZHtawcisMk7pcmYCs5